STANDARDS Students will explain the essential attributes of a developed economy and the patterns of development that differentiate less-developed and more-developed places. LEARNING PROGRESSIONS
● Identify essential attributes of a developed economy. Attributes may include: ○ High Standard of living ○ Advanced technological infrastructure ○ Diversified economy ○ High levels of productivity and efficiency
○ Strong institutions and rule of law ○ Openness to trade and investment ○ Social and environmental sustainability
○ High human development index ○ Innovation and entrepreneurship ○ Quality of infrastructure and services ● Define less-developed places and more-developed places. ● Identify and analyze patterns of developments that differentiate less-developed and more-developed places.
